Europe Electronic Test And Measurement Market Size, Share and Outlook - Growth Analysis Report and Forecast Trends 2026-2030

The Europe Electronic Test and Measurement market encompasses instruments and systems used to measure, validate, and verify electronic devices and systems across industries such as telecommunications, automotive, aerospace, and industrial manufacturing. Valued at approximately $4.3 billion in 2025, the market is projected to grow at around 4.0% annually, driven by the proliferation of 5G networks, the expansion of electric vehicle production, and rising demand for semiconductor testing. Growth is further supported by increasing regulatory requirements for product quality and safety, as well as the ongoing digitization of industrial processes across European economies.

Market Overview

The European electronic test and measurement market represents a critical segment of the broader electronics industry, providing essential tools for design validation, production testing, and quality assurance of electronic components and systems. Multiple market research estimates place the 2025 market size in the range of approximately $4.3 billion, though reported figures vary across sources due to differing scope definitions, some covering only dedicated test equipment while others include broader measurement instrumentation. Market data is sourced exclusively from private commercial research firms, as no official government or national statistical agency publishes dedicated market statistics for this sector.

  • Market size in 2025: approximately $4.3 billion, representing Europe's share of a global market valued at roughly $27-28 billion
  • Forecast annual growth: approximately 4.0% CAGR through 2030, though estimates across research firms range from 3.0% to 4.75%
  • No official government or statistical agency publishes dedicated market size data for this industry

Growth Drivers

The deployment of 5G infrastructure across Europe is a primary catalyst, requiring extensive testing of new radio equipment, base stations, and end-user devices to meet stringent performance and compliance standards. The automotive industry's transition toward electric and autonomous vehicles is generating substantial demand for battery testing systems, advanced driver-assistance system validation tools, and electromagnetic compatibility measurement equipment. Meanwhile, the semiconductor and electronics manufacturing sectors continue expanding in Europe, supported by initiatives like the EU Chips Act, which is boosting investment in chip design and fabrication testing capabilities.

  • 5G network rollouts across Europe require extensive radio frequency testing and electromagnetic compatibility validation
  • Electric vehicle adoption and autonomous driving technology drive demand for battery management system testing and sensor validation equipment
  • EU Chips Act and growing domestic semiconductor manufacturing investment are expanding the addressable market for semiconductor test equipment

Segmentation and Regional Analysis

The market is broadly segmented by product type, including oscilloscopes, signal generators, spectrum analyzers, network analyzers, and automated test equipment, as well as by end-use industry, with telecommunications, automotive electronics, aerospace and defense, industrial manufacturing, and consumer electronics representing the largest application segments. Germany stands as Europe's largest single-country market, with projections suggesting it could reach approximately $2.8 billion by 2030, driven by its dominant automotive, industrial automation, and engineering sectors. Other key markets include the United Kingdom, France, and Italy, while Eastern European countries are increasingly important as manufacturing bases and as recipients of EU-funded digital infrastructure investment.

  • Germany leads the European market, projected to reach approximately $2.8 billion by 2030
  • Key product segments: oscilloscopes, signal generators, spectrum analyzers, network analyzers, and automated test equipment (ATE)
  • Major end-user industries: telecommunications, automotive, aerospace and defense, industrial automation, and semiconductor manufacturing

Trends and Outlook

What are the recent trends and outlook?

A prominent trend shaping the market is the shift toward software-defined and modular test systems that can be rapidly reconfigured for evolving product development cycles, particularly in 5G, satellite communications, and electric vehicle supply chains. Growing emphasis on sustainability and energy efficiency in electronic device design is creating demand for specialized power measurement and characterization equipment. Additionally, the convergence of artificial intelligence and machine learning into test automation is enabling faster validation of increasingly complex semiconductor and system designs, which is expected to further accelerate market growth over the forecast period as European industries invest in next-generation manufacturing and digital infrastructure.

  • Software-defined, modular, and cloud-connected test platforms are gaining adoption to reduce time-to-market for complex electronic systems
  • Electric vehicle charging infrastructure, battery management systems, and power electronics testing are emerging high-growth application areas
  • AI-powered test automation and machine learning-based fault detection are increasingly integrated into next-generation test equipment
